Output 72b523ae5421725fcd9ee9ca977330f28feee589c0e474198e3448d26c1b2258:0

value
16395000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8e024bf46bd8e85bca6f866b0867a87a327af41 OP_EQUAL
address
MPJ6GRZ3xnNQ2rEFSKctFUkosmp4vfGhZL
transaction
72b523ae5421725fcd9ee9ca977330f28feee589c0e474198e3448d26c1b2258
spent
true